Season 1 | Episode 2: Tony Greco Psychotherapy and relational approach to therapy

This episode takes a slower and more detailed pace in discussing the relational approach to therapy, and communication. Tony Greco, a former faculty member at Gestalt Institute of Toronto, and a long time therapist, shares tips on skills we need to be good therapists and why communication can feel so hard and confusing. Lana Lontos shares her personal experiences with therapy work and why it feels important along with yoga, meditation and self-care practices. This podcast moves through the perspectives of both therapist and client. Recorded in Toronto on February 26th, 2017.
